Requirements:
- We need a modem that will fit into the ZeroPhone dimensions - specifically, doesn't need a bulky connector and doesn't exceed 24x30mm dimensions. So, a MiniPCI-E modem won't fit, and a 30x30mm SMT modem won't fit either (thus, SIM5320 proved to be an unsuitable option, but SIM5300EA might just work out - I will attempt assembling it soon).
- We also need analog audio output/input options. So, either we need to pick a modem with those built-in (i.e. SIM5320 does have those but SIM5360 doesn't), or we need to add PCM-to-analog converters to the breakout board.
- Modem needs to be available for sourcing in QTY1 for less than $50
- Having 2G and 3G is preferably, GPS/Glonass is cool but not required
Possible picks:
- SIM7500A - 24x27mm, no analog audio, no 2G
- SIM7500E - 24x27mm, no analog audio, has GPS (likely pick)
- SIM7500SA - 24x27mm, no analog audio, no 2G
- SIM7500JC - 24x27mm, no analog audio, no 2G/3G
